#68c423 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#68c423 is composed of 40.8% red, 76.9% green and 13.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 46.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 82.1% yellow and 23.1% black. It has a hue angle of 94.3 degrees, a saturation of 69.7% and a lightness of 45.3%. #68c423 color hex could be obtained by blending #d0ff46 with #008900. Closest websafe color is: #66cc33.

#68c423 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#68c423 has RGB values of R:104, G:196, B:35 and CMYK values of C:0.47, M:0, Y:0.82, K:0.23. Its decimal value is 6865955.

Shades and Tints of #68c423
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#070d02 is the darkest color, while #fdfefb is the lightest one.

Tones of #68c423
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#737473 is the less saturated color, while #64df08 is the most saturated one.
